use*_*468 6 javascript amazon-web-services node.js amazon-dynamodb
我有一个具有5个读取和5个写入容量的发电机表.在这张表中我有两个记录.
然后,我决定通过一次推送大量写入(一次突发中大约4000条记录)来查看我会得到什么样的错误响应.蓝色'消耗'线直接射穿红色'容量'线但是我没有任何错误消息.
度量标准显示限制发生但我的读取仍然发生,如果我超过两个容量级别,我的写入仍然会发生.
我花了超过30分钟推动读取和写入远远超过容量,没有错误.
我不确定这是不是因为我在节点js中使用官方的javascript SDK,它可能透明地处理限制并重试受限制的查询?
我希望有人可以给我一些指导.
谢谢
这是因为突发容量。您可以在 AWS 文档上阅读更多相关信息:http://docs.aws.amazon.com/amazondynamodb/latest/developerguide/GuidelinesForTables.html#GuidelinesForTables.Bursting
基本上,这意味着您最多可以拥有 300 秒的“存储容量”,并在负载高峰时将其用作池。在您的情况下,这将是一个包含 1500 个请求的池,您可以立即使用,并在容量未使用时再次填充。